Rinsing a dishwasher tray is the process of cleaning the tray that holds dishes in a dishwasher, ensuring that it is free from food particles and residue to maintain optimal performance.

Introduction

Rinsing the dishwasher tray is an essential step in maintaining your dishwasher's efficiency and longevity. A clean dishwasher tray ensures that your dishes come out sparkling clean, free from any food residue or stains. Regularly rinsing the tray helps prevent clogs and malfunctions, which can lead to costly repairs. Here’s why it's important to incorporate this practice into your routine:
  • Prevent Food Build-Up: Rinsing the tray removes leftover food particles that can accumulate over time.
  • Improve Cleaning Performance: A clean tray allows water to circulate effectively, ensuring thorough cleaning.
  • Extend Appliance Life: Regular maintenance, including rinsing the tray, can prolong the life of your dishwasher.
To rinse your dishwasher tray, simply remove it from the appliance and rinse it under warm water. Use a soft sponge to scrub away any stubborn residue. FAQs

How often should I rinse my dishwasher tray?

It's recommended to rinse your dishwasher tray after every few uses to prevent food buildup and maintain optimal performance.

What should I use to clean my dishwasher tray?

You can use warm water and a soft sponge or cloth to rinse and clean the dishwasher tray effectively.

Can I put my dishwasher tray in the dishwasher for cleaning?

Yes, most dishwasher trays are dishwasher-safe, but it's best to check the manufacturer's instructions before doing so.

What happens if I don't rinse my dishwasher tray?

Neglecting to rinse your dishwasher tray can lead to clogs, poor cleaning performance, and a shorter lifespan for your appliance.

Are there any specific cleaning products I should use for my dishwasher tray?

It's best to use mild dish soap or natural cleaning solutions to avoid damaging the tray's surface.
